What is the Illinois Concealed Carry Application?

The Illinois Concealed Carry Application is a vital document for individuals seeking to obtain a concealed carry license in Illinois. It serves as the formal request for permission to carry a concealed firearm, essential for personal safety and compliance with state laws. Primarily used by residents who wish to lawfully carry a concealed weapon, this application fits within the broader category of permits and licenses necessary for firearm ownership and usage.

Eligibility Criteria for the Illinois Concealed Carry Application

To be eligible for the Illinois Concealed Carry Application, applicants must meet specific criteria:
  • Must be at least 21 years old.
  • Illinois residency is required.
  • Possession of a valid Firearm Owner's Identification (FOID) card.
  • Completion of a state-approved training course is mandatory.
Individuals with certain disqualifying factors, such as a criminal history or mental health issues, may be ineligible to apply.

Required Documents and Supporting Materials

When completing the Illinois Concealed Carry Application, you'll need to prepare various documents:
  • A government-issued ID for verification of identity.
  • Your FOID card as proof of firearm ownership eligibility.
  • Documentation showing completion of required training courses.
  • Additional relevant materials that support your application.

What Happens After You Submit the Illinois Concealed Carry Application?

After submitting the Illinois Concealed Carry Application, several steps follow:
  • Receive confirmation of your application submission.
  • Enter a waiting period during which your application is processed.
  • Track the application status through the provided channels.
  • Upon approval, receive the concealed carry license, valid for specified durations.
